Bonde do Role is a three-piece electronic music group from Curitiba, a city in Parana, a state in Brazil. Their music blends rock and roll riffs with baile funk, a style of dance music from Rio De Janeiro that features fast, heavy basslines and fast vocals. Since being discovered by DJ and producer Diplo, Bonde do Rolê has toured with fellow Brazilian musicians Cansei de Ser Sexy and had their music featured in mainstream media.
